In this episode, Dinesh takes note of Elon Musk's expressed intention to fire 75 percent of Twitter employees and asks, "Why not 100 percent?" Reviewing Mitch McConnell's strange behavior in the midterms, Dinesh explains what his motives are, and they aren't good. Dinesh argues that judges who refuse to hire clerks from Yale Law School are sending an important message. Actor and producer Kirk Cameron joins Dinesh to talk about making the kinds of films that Hollywood can't and won't make and his new podcast, The American Campfire Revival.
